THE Board of the New Balmoral Gold Mlaing | Co., Limited, vesterday received applications for a total of 7,708 shares. All tenders above $5 per share were allotted In fall and 50 per cent. of those made at $5 each.

MR. Frederick Tennyson is still living at a great age, and his home is at St. Ewalds, on the Taland of Jersey. Many who are familiar with the works of Lord Tennyson knew that bla brother Frederick, also wrote verte, and good verse, 100, Frederick's schoolfellow were Hallam and Gladstone, Of the former, he says : "He was a young man of the most wonderful powers I ever knew, and I am are, a Alfred was, that if he had lived he would have outshone all." Bedouins, who are disputed with the present Sulten, are now to hand. The latest news states that the Salten has recaptured the eastern por tion of the town. The British setpets were all removed from the capital in perfe taxfety. A NEW YORK evening paper says :—-*The old sea shark, Cap ́ain Terry, bus been engage to all the Cup defender of 1805. It is said that in many respects he is the superlar of Captain Henson, who salied the Vellant His superiority at the titer is admitted, and he is considered a great judge of wind and knows better when to bring the yacht about than any other yachtsman,”

JAPAN'S DEMANDS.

The Times believes that Japan will demand the cession of Formoas and the Flaotung peninsular as part of the terms of peace.

A force of 12,000 men has been mobilised in

the Purab to advance against the Chitral unless Umte Keer, of Jandol, who has occupied the ely, withdraws by April 1st.
